Sutton-in-Craven




Sutton-in-Craven is a small village located in the Craven district of North Yorkshire, England. Despite its size, the village offers a range of interesting activities and attractions that will appeal to tourists looking for a unique and relaxing experience in the English countryside. Here are some of the best things to do in Sutton-in-Craven.

1. Take a Walk in the Countryside

Sutton-in-Craven is surrounded by picturesque countryside, which is perfect for hiking and taking a leisurely walk. The village is close to the Pennine Way, which is one of the most famous long-distance walks in England. You can also explore the nearby Leeds Liverpool canal or take a stroll through the lush green fields and meadows that surround the village.
